When a family member is hospitalized with Covid-19, often a single relative is chosen to be the primary line of communication between doctors and the rest of the family. CNN Producer Lou Foglia took on this role when his father was hospitalized. CNN Chief Medical Correspondent Dr. Sanjay Gupta invites Lou to share excerpts from the essay he wrote about that experience.

As you now know, an astounding number of people have died of Covid-19. And for every one of those people, there are also family and friends who have navigated the hospital system, the rapidly changing information on this virus and who are now grieving their loss.My colleague Lou Foglia is, unfortunately, one of those people.
It had been four days since the hospital extubated my father. They had transferred him out of the ICU. By then I was staying with my mother in the Bronx. "Go home," she implored me."Be with your wife."I packed my duffel bag and called my brother. He was on his way to the Bronx. My uncle was with my mom. I left the house.I turned on a podcast about European history and started driving home. Ten minutes into the ride the podcast cut out.
